About (3,3-difluoroazetidin-1-yl)-[3-(methylamino)-3,8-diazabicyclo[3.2.1]octan-8-yl]methanone
(3,3-difluoroazetidin-1-yl)-[3-(methylamino)-3,8-diazabicyclo[3.2.1]octan-8-yl]methanone (PubChem CID 162614635) has the molecular formula C11H18F2N4O
and a molecular weight of 260.29 g/mol. Its IUPAC name is (3,3-difluoroazetidin-1-yl)-[3-(methylamino)-3,8-diazabicyclo[3.2.1]octan-8-yl]methanone.

What is the SMILES notation for (3,3-difluoroazetidin-1-yl)-[3-(methylamino)-3,8-diazabicyclo[3.2.1]octan-8-yl]methanone?
The canonical SMILES for (3,3-difluoroazetidin-1-yl)-[3-(methylamino)-3,8-diazabicyclo[3.2.1]octan-8-yl]methanone is CNN1CC2CCC(C1)N2C(=O)N1CC(F)(F)C1.
What is the InChIKey of (3,3-difluoroazetidin-1-yl)-[3-(methylamino)-3,8-diazabicyclo[3.2.1]octan-8-yl]methanone?
The InChIKey is UQWZINIIUCBWMT-UHFFFAOYSA-N. The full InChI is InChI=1S/C11H18F2N4O/c1-14-16-4-8-2-3-9(5-16)17(8)10(18)15-6-11(12,13)7-15/h8-9,14H,2-7H2,1H3.
What are the key properties of (3,3-difluoroazetidin-1-yl)-[3-(methylamino)-3,8-diazabicyclo[3.2.1]octan-8-yl]methanone?
(3,3-difluoroazetidin-1-yl)-[3-(methylamino)-3,8-diazabicyclo[3.2.1]octan-8-yl]methanone has a molecular weight of 260.29 g/mol, XLogP of 0.34, 1 rotatable bonds, 1 hydrogen bond donors, and 3 hydrogen bond acceptors.
